Eligibility Criteria

Inclusion

  • Hebrew speakers
  • Subjects at a low suicide risk only (see note below).
  • Patients who suffered from passive suicide ideation in the past two weeks.
  • Participants must have a mobile phone capable of supporting the GGSI app.

Exclusion

  • Patients at moderate to high suicide risk, as determined by The Columbia- Suicide Severity Rating Scale (C-SSRC; Posner et al., 2011)
  • Patients diagnosed with psychosis or autism, and drug users.
  • Patients who are admitted to the ER, or are hospitalized in the psychiatric wards.
  • Suicide risk will be determined by The Columbia- Suicide Severity Rating Scale (C-SSRC; Posner et al., 2011). In accordance with this scale, we defined at a low suicide risk patients who have suicide ideation but without a method of execution, suicide intention, or suicide plan. At moderate to high suicide risk we defined patients who indorse suicide ideation with a method of execution and\\or suicide intention and\\or suicide plan.
